Metallix are the bane of progress. Their ability to treat metal-likes as if they are mere plasticine had caused Etherium to waste many precious decades of research and developing materials that could hard-counter magic that makes technology useless. It was the presence of Metallix punks that forced the Eternal Counsel to unveil the ancient methods to refine and use the magebreaker ore Zabrit as an alloy. Only then was Etherium ready to prosper.

Wax // Redistribution


Steel is a hard metal. Lead is heavy and sturdy. Even gold one can't break to pieces without a tool other than one's own hands.
Metallica just laugh at any of these refined materials. For that, they are mere wax left in the sun for them. Metallix can tear apart any metal with not much more than a single finger. They can cut apart solid steel beams with a weak karate-chop, tear down lamp posts by leaning against them and squeeze any robotic entity into a bar of metal with a firm hug.
If one relies on something made out of any metal, they better carry a spare in case they foolishly use it against one of these punks.

But Metallix can't just destroy stuff, their control over refined materials allows them to steal and integrate any metal into their accessories or armour. Metallix usually wear lofty outfits which consist entirely of various precious metals. If they have to fight will the gaps close and the excess metal be usable to form weapons or get used like whips forming wires.
This closeness to one's weaponry caused many pubs and inns to have lendable clothes for various mages, mainly Metallix, to not stir up trouble inside.

Lead poisoning // Insanity


In the heat of the second, no Metallix can entirely avoid handling harmful metals. Most notice it somewhen and cleanse their metal reserves from the harmful twig, but others embrace the new sensation. Some say that a Metallix is not a true metal bender if they have not at least a few screws loose.

Physical Alterations


Metallix possesses what can be called a seventh sense for refined metals. Even with closed eyes, they can tell you which materials they could influence.
Such high awareness is crucial with magic that relies on the presence of actual refined materials, rendering them mostly useless and dependent on the metal covering their bodies in the wildness.
Besides that posess they a slightly higher intoxication resistances with a, through the symbiosis with their ant partner, reinforced liver. Metallix have therefore a hard time getting drunk.
 

Raw Materials


A popular path for Metallix, who have still all their marbles gathered, is to study and meditate to overstretch their knowledge of the Veil to the gate of Summer.
 
Being knowledgeable in metallurgy and specific melting points of raw metal Metallix can simulate the heat through sheer pressure extracting metal out of ore veins becoming useful in the wildness.
